Soffits
Soffits are white high-gloss panels that we place at the top of the corridor. Corridor widths for self-storage spaces are usually 1500 mm wide, so with a single soffit, we install a panel 500 mm wide in the corridor. This leaves an opening of 500 mm on both sides. Custom-made? Check.
With a double soffit, we install a white high-gloss panel 1000 mm wide in the corridor. This leaves an opening of 250 mm on both sides. These soffits can be equipped with lighting, serve as cable trays, act as a base for mounting sensors, pictograms, emergency lighting, cameras… you name it.
The soffits turn the corridor system into one big light fixture – all in glossy white. As a result, the units are sufficiently lit up to 3 to 4 meters deep for use when the door or gate is open. The result? No lighting is needed in (almost) all units, and the only lighting required for the self-storage is continuous LED strip lighting in all corridors, controlled by sensors.
